Question 1092558: Hannah and Caitlyn are riding bikes. They leave from the same place at the same time traveling in opposite directions. Hannah rides 5 mph faster than Caitlyn. After 3 hours the girls are 81 miles apart. How fast is Caitlyn riding? Miles per hour

Let the distance covered by Caitlyn be x. Then, Hanna's distance is x+15 (5mph times 3hours):
x + x + 15 = 81
2x = 66
x = 33 and 33/3hours = 11mph
That is Caitlyn's speed.
~~
If you need Hanna's, just add 5 to 11 to get your answer
